Ben Foster to play iconic 'World of Warcraft' character

Actors Robin Wright (L) and Ben Foster With Duncan Jones of "Moon" and "Source Code" at the helm, Ben Foster of western "3:10 to Yuma" and beat poet biopic "Kill Your Darlings" is to play the part of Medivh, a powerful sorcerer, in March 2016's "Warcraft" film. According to "World of Warcraft" lore, Medivh's historical allegiances touch on both sides of the game's war between the Horde and the Alliance. Other actors previously named include Ryan Robbins and Callum Keith Rennie (both of TV series "The Killing"), who are to play Moroes and Karos respectively -- according to "WoW" lore, Moroes served under Medivh for a time, while Karos is a forest-dwelling humanoid in charge of coordinating bat flight paths.
